 The Doctors
        
    R. Charles Medlar,  M.D.
  Dr. Medlar has provided Jackson residents with quality orthopaedic care for more than 20 years.  He is a Fellow of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ons and is board-certified in orthopaedic surgery.  He graduated from the University of Michigan and Wayne State University School of Medicine.  He completed his internship at Henry Ford Hospital where he was chief resident. Dr. Medlar also completed a Turner Fellowship in hip and knee replacement at New England Baptist Hospital in Boston. He has served in many staff leadership positions and has recently completed four terms on the Board of Trustees of W. A. Foote Memorial Hospital
 
    Allan L. Tompkins, M.D.
  Dr. Tompkins has served the orthopaedic needs of Jackson area residents since 1983. He is a Fellow of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ons and is board-certified in orthopaedic surgery. He is a graduate of Manhattan College in New York City and Albany Medical College in Albany, New York. He completed his internship and residency at Henry Ford Hospital in Detroit.
    Paul S. Kenyon, M.D.
  Dr. Kenyon is a Fellow of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ons and is board-certified in orthopaedic surgery.  He began practicing orthopaedic medicine in Jackson in 1989.  A Michigan native, Dr. Kenyon graduated from the University of Michigan Medical School and College of Engineering.  He completed his internship and residency at Henry Ford Hospital in Detroit. Dr. Kenyon recently completed his term as Chief of Surgery at W. A. Foote Memorial Hospital.  His special interests are in Joint Replacement, Sports Medicine and Rotator Cuff Problems.
